Being a massive Bulldogs supporter, I made this a few years ago during the semis. They lost the following week, so I didnt really look after it for long! The black parts are black mondo grass, the grey is silver Cinerarea, the blue is Lobelia, and the white is just white Cowra pebbles.
I had a lot of people stopping to look at it. Thinking about doing something similar this year IF they make the Grand Final.
